Tina Shah

Physician; 2026 Democratic candidate for U.S. House, NJ-07

Dr. Tina Shah is a critical-care physician at RWJBarnabas Health who served in the Obama and Biden administrations, including as a senior advisor to the U.S. Surgeon General, where she developed a national strategy to address health-worker burnout. She ran in the 2026 Democratic primary for New Jersey's 7th Congressional District against incumbent Tom Kean Jr., raising nearly $1 million.
